Here is a list of some events happened on December 28.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1973 | The United States Endangered Species Act is signed into law by President Richard Nixon. |
| 1885 | Indian National Congress, a political party of India, is founded in Bombay Presidency, British India. |
| 1879 | Tay Bridge disaster: The central part of the Tay Rail Bridge in Dundee, Scotland, United Kingdom collapses as a train passes over it, killing 75. |
| 1956 | Chin Peng, David Marshall and Tunku Abdul Rahman meet in Baling, Malaya to try and resolve the Malayan Emergency situation. |
| 1768 | King Taksin's coronation achieved through conquest as a king of Thailand and established Thonburi as a capital. |
| 1895 | The Lumière brothers perform for their first paying audience at the Grand Cafe in Boulevard des Capucines. |
| 1967 | American businesswoman Muriel Siebert becomes the first woman to own a seat on the New York Stock Exchange. |
| 457 | Majorian is acclaimed as Western Roman emperor. |
| 1944 | Maurice Richard becomes the first player to score eight points in one game of NHL ice hockey. |
| 1065 | Edward the Confessor's Romanesque monastic church at Westminster Abbey is consecrated. |
